Sunday Morning at the Marxist Library
After the 2018 Midterms: What’s changed, what hasn’t. We have invited some knowledgeable comrades to lead our discussion of whether and how the recent elections have impacted our struggles in various areas, including foreign policy, immigration, gender relations, jobs, education, human rights, and more. Probable speakers include Tom Gallagher, Progressive Democrats of America; Gary Hicks, CP-USA and CCDS, Gerald Smith, Oscar Grant Committee,: and Urzsula Wislanka and Ron Kelch, News & Letters.. ICSS member Gene Ruyle will moderate. Sun, Nov 18, 2018 – 10:30am-12:30pm 6501 Telegraph Ave, Oakland (just North of Alcatraz Ave.) Seating is limited, so plan to come early. We start promptly. FREE - but hat will be passed for donations to NPML About Sunday Morning at the Marxist Library A weekly discussion series inspired by our respect for the work of Karl Marx and our belief that his work will remain as important for the class struggles of the future as they have been for the past.
